In reply to: [iQ Block Country] Still indexed by Google & Co?Yes, every month Maxmind has an update. If you want to stay up to date you should upgrade regularly. If keeping the database is to much hassle you can use my servers to check the ip addresses via a yearly fee for the GeoIP API.
No services are not automatically blocked if you leave them unchecked. But if you for instance want to block the USA but still allow Google you should allow the google services of your choice.

In reply to: [iQ Block Country] Completely NON working extension!Hi,
No, not the resolving part. But that might also be a typo or an extra space or something.
But if you use caching you will cripple any geo blocking you want to do as the most popular (or all if you pre populate your cache) pages will be served from cache.
